OpenAI Partners With LiveRamp to Prove Its Ads Get People to Buy

The value of all advertising centers around whether it gets consumers to convert—that usually means buying something, but could also mean installing an app, visiting a store, or subscribing to a service. OpenAI’s answer engine ChatGPT, which debuted ads earlier this year, is an intriguing surface for advertisers but its efficacy is still unproven.

A new partnership between ChatGPT and Publicis-owned adtech firm LiveRamp is a big step toward answering that question. LiveRamp is a company that facilitates “data collaboration,” allowing different companies to build new datasets based off of the ones they each own. 

ChatGPT advertisers can now use LiveRamp’s Conversions API (CAPI) Hub to see whether their ads on the platform drove someone to buy in a store.
